And here are some questions that need answers.
Where did they get the virus? It's not anything like any coronavirus we know of before SARS-CoV-2 emerged in humans, it's 1200 away from RATG-13.
What experimental question were they trying to answer? We already know that the furin cleavage site is necessary for some aspects of pathogenicity, but not the ones canonically thought important (cell entry for SARS-1 for example, since furin doesn't actually cleave SARS-1 or MERS). Why would they test a random unrelated coronavirus' site? Why not try the SARS-CoV-1 site? Or the MERS site? Why was it a furin site in the first place? And why did they do it on the weirdly promiscuous SARS-2 ACE2 and not in a virus like RATG-13?

It's really not that unusual for a cleavage site to evolve in nature, and especially not when we consider that furin cleavage sites are mutagenicity islands. It absolutely could have evolved from recombination with a distantly related coronavirus that has an extremely similar site.
Also, the cleavage site isn't even that long. Short stretches of nucleotides like that, upwards of 15-30 nucleotides, can absolutely evolve over the course of 50-70 years. Happens literally all the time. In influenza it happens on much shorter time scales. I provide evidence to that effect in the above posts.
